    Good vid...not hard to figure out but I wanted to be sure I was doing it right since I had to use a bit of force and didn't want to snap anything.
    Leaving this tip for anyone who needs it:
    I had universal wiper replacements which were perfect for the front wipers but the arm was incompatible with the rear.
    Don't fear. If you take off the rear arm, you can gently pinch and pull the rubber out. It has two thin metal slats to reinforce it. Take those out and set aside.
    Then pull the rubber out of the new wiper arm the same way. Mine didn't have the metal slats in the new one but the old ones fit in the grooves just fine and helped me guide the new rubber into the old wiper arm without it bunching up or flexing. Then you can just slide the fresh rubber on the old arm and pop it back on. It saved me an extra trip and an exchange. Of course if the wiper arm itself is damaged then it won't work but most of the time they last forever. Hope this helps someone.
